Also&#8230; See the slight rim on the grey coupling next to the hex part and towards the top of this picture &#8211; the copper washer fits perfectly over this.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>There are two types of calliper coupling supplied in the brake kit. I had originally gone with the bronze coloured ones that seemed to fit fine but a message from the future (see above) informed me that it should be the grey ones. The two couplings have different thread pitch and thread diameters. The bronze ones have a 9.4mm diameter while the grey ones are 9.8. The bronze ones will fit and tighten up fine, but the grey ones, while still a little loose in the hole, clearly fit better. The grey couple looks like this.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image alignnone is-style-default\"><a href=\"http:\/\/www.pur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"2048\" height=\"1536\" data-attachment-id=\"992\" data-permalink=\"https:\/\/purplemeanie.co.uk\/index.php\/2017\/08\/23\/build-session-8-front-brake-hoses-arb-and-dinitrol-3125\/img_2923\/\" data-orig-file=\"https:\/\/pur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923.jpg\" data-orig-size=\"4032,3024\" data-comments-opened=\"1\" data-image-meta=\"{&quot;aperture&quot;:&quot;1.8&quot;,&quot;credit&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;camera&quot;:&quot;iPhone 7 Plus&quot;,&quot;caption&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;created_timestamp&quot;:&quot;1507665413&quot;,&quot;copyright&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;focal_length&quot;:&quot;3.99&quot;,&quot;iso&quot;:&quot;100&quot;,&quot;shutter_speed&quot;:&quot;0.076923076923077&quot;,&quot;title&quot;:&quot;&quot;,&quot;orientation&quot;:&quot;1&quot;}\" data-image-title=\"IMG_2923\" data-image-description=\"\" data-image-caption=\"&lt;p&gt;Use grey calliper coupling from brake fixings pack&lt;\/p&gt;\n\" data-large-file=\"https:\/\/pur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923-2048x1536.jpg\" src=\"http:\/\/www.pur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923-2048x1536.jpg\" alt=\"Grey brake caliper coupling fitted to a braided brake hose.\" class=\"wp-image-992\" srcset=\"https:\/\/pur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923-2048x1536.jpg 2048w, https:\/\/pur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923-600x450.jpg 600w, https:\/\/purplemeanie.co.uk\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/08\/IMG_2923-768x576.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 2048px) 100vw, 2048px\" \/><\/a><figcaption>Use grey calliper coupling from brake fixings pack<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>The grey coupling also has a slightly raised rim next to the hex part on the calliper side that fits the copper washer perfectly. You can see the heatsheilding running all the way up to the body work, this is the end of the passenger footwell &#8211; Grot Trap?<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>I masked off the chassis rails but decided I wasn&#8217;t so fussed about the inner sides of the bodywork. I&#8217;ve seen people carefully making off areas and I see the it&#8217;s perhaps only the sections close to the chassis rails that might collect water. However, my logic went that in really bad weather these lower body work sections could fill up to the level of the top of the chassis rail and I wanted to protect things to that level. Time will tell if that&#8217;s a good call.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>That was it for the evening. Hadn&#8217;t achieved as much as I&#8217;d wanted to but then I&#8217;d spent less time than I&#8217;d thought.
